Brim Financial is a category defining fintech, building the operating system for credit cards and payments. Our platform powers card programs for banks, credit unions, fintechs, and global brands across North America. We are backed by EDC Growth Equity, Epic Ventures, Vistara Growth, and Impression Ventures and have been recognized as a CB Insights Fintech 100 company and Deloitte Fast 50 and Deloitte Fast 500 winner.
We are looking for an Engineering Manager to lead our platform team. This is a role for someone who is both a strong people leader and a technically grounded engineer — someone who can set direction for a team building real-time financial infrastructure while helping individual engineers grow in their careers.
What You'll Do
- Lead and develop a team of engineers, setting clear goals and running structured development conversations that help people reach their next level
- Identify skill gaps across the team - particularly around AI tooling and version control discipline - and build targeted development plans to close them
- Own delivery and velocity outcomes for your team's projects - identifying bottlenecks early and keeping execution tight
- Collaborate with product and cross-functional stakeholders to define and prioritize deliverables with a keen eye on feature velocity
- Help establish engineering standards for CI/CD practices and development workflows that scale with team growth
- Foster a culture of full-stack thinking - where engineers understand the business domain and take ownership of problems end-to-end, not just their corner of the codebase
